TY - THES AU - Hsiao, Yung-Hsin T1 - The impact of light pollution on tourism development in tourism destinations DA - 2017 CY - Chur PB - Hochschule für Technik und Wirtschaft HTW Chur A3 - Voll, Frieder AB - Light pollution has been one of the fast-emerging environmental crisis in the past few decades. Mainly caused by poorly designed and placed artificial lights in outdoor areas, light pollution has caused various negative impacts to today’s ecosystem. However, this issue is often neglected despite of the pollutants and wastes created, partially due to people’s dependence on artificial light sources at night time. Same negligence occurs in tourism industry, whether if it is the street lights provided to navigate people or excessive use of light for public displays. Artificial lights are heavily utilized as an add-on effect to a tourist package. Consequentially, many tourism developments have hindered the night sky quality without proper cares. This Bachelor Thesis will look into light pollution’s effect to a region and its connection to tourism industry. Furthermore, recommendations are given to avoid further damage to the darkness in night sky and to improve touristic experience. M3 - Bachelorarbeit Tourismus M4 - Citavi ER -
